(There is a participation crisis) what percentage of the electorate belonged to the 3 main UK parties and what was it in 1983? |
now - 1.6% 1983 - 3.8% |
|
|
(there is a participation crisis) how much did the conversative party have in 1990 and 2016? |
1990 - 400,000 2016 - 150,000 |
|
|
how much did the labour party membership decrease to in 1997? |
190,000 - Infact, Jeremy corbyn helped increase it to 515,000 in July 2016 |
|
|
(there is a participation crisis) what did the lib dem’s party membership fall to from 70,000? |
Early 2000s - 49,000 - Infact, 2016 - 76,000 2017 - 82,000 |
|
|
(There is NOT a participation crisis) What was the SNP’s party membership in Dec 2013 and July 2016? |
Dec 2013 - 25,000 July 2016 - 120,000 |
|
|
(There is NOT a participation crisis) What was the Green party’s membership in Dec 2013 and July 2016? |
Dec 2013 - 13,800 July 2016 - 55,000 |
|
|
(There is NOT a participation crisis) what was UKIP’s party membership in Dec 2013 and July 2016? |
Dec 2013 - 32,400 July 2016 - 39,000 |
